Mycat常見錯誤
1、 問題:
schema myinvoice didn't config tables,so you must set dataNode property!
解決:在schema.xml少加了一個參數
<schema name="myinvoice" checkSQLschema="false" sqlMaxLimit="100" dataNode="dn1"/>
<dataNode name="dn1" dataHost="localhost1" database="myinvoice" />
2、 問題:
Caused by: org.xml.sax.SAXParseException; lineNumber: 16; columnNumber: 81; The reference to entity "DB" must end with the ';' delimiter.
解決:出現的原因是設置密碼的時候不能用DB,包括數據庫的密碼和mycat的密碼。
重新創建mysql用戶,設置密碼避免出現DB
3、 mycat-web安裝問題啟動報錯?啟動不了
檢查是否將/home/apache-tomcat-8.0.39/webapps/Mycat-web-1.0/WEB-INF/db/mycat-web.sql 導入到數據庫中,
是否修改mycat.properties jdbc.properties
!!注意zookeeper是否正常運行,如果zookeeper為正常啟動,就會報錯。